Darja Kek Merl is a scholar working on Materials Chemistry, Mechanics of Materials and Electrical and Electronic Engineering. According to data from OpenAlex, Darja Kek Merl has authored 16 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Materials Chemistry, 10 papers in Mechanics of Materials and 6 papers in Electrical and Electronic Engineering. Recurrent topics in Darja Kek Merl's work include Metal and Thin Film Mechanics (10 papers), Diamond and Carbon-based Materials Research (7 papers) and Corrosion Behavior and Inhibition (6 papers). Darja Kek Merl is often cited by papers focused on Metal and Thin Film Mechanics (10 papers), Diamond and Carbon-based Materials Research (7 papers) and Corrosion Behavior and Inhibition (6 papers). Darja Kek Merl collaborates with scholars based in Slovenia and Austria. Darja Kek Merl's co-authors include Matjaž Finšgar, Aleksandra Kocijan, P. Panjan, Monika Jenko, Ingrid Milošev, Miha Čekada, Tadeja Kosec, Matjaž Panjan, Janez Kovač and Boris Pihlar and has published in prestigious journals such as Electrochimica Acta, Corrosion Science and Thin Solid Films.
